Characterization of intestine specific TRPM6 knockout C57BL/6J mice: effects of short-term omeprazole treatment

GSE243832 Mus musculus Expression profiling by high throughput sequencing 6 samples Submitted 2024/06/30 Platform GPL30172
Summary
The transient receptor potential melastatin type 6 (TRPM6) is a divalent cation channel pivotal for gatekeeping Mg2+ balance. To study the role of TRPM6 in the intestine, we generated mice lacking intestinal TRPM6 (Vill1-TRPM6-/-). In this study, the distal colon of Vill1-TRPM6-/- mice and of the control mice (TRPM6fl/fl) was subjected to RNA sequencing.
